Fisherman was in the early morning of May 25 drowned in Muuoni dam in Kathiani sub-county.
According to an eye-witness who was the first one to arrive at the scene also for fishing activity, said that he found belongings which he assumed belonged to someone within the environment.
After calling out and not getting any response he decided to rush to nearby homesteads and call for help.
Residents flocked to the place and concluded that someone had drowned and tipped off area sub-chief Peter Ndee as they began searching for the drowned.
Before Ndee could arrive, the drowned had already been found and identified to be from Isyukoni area.
This comes barely three months after two primary school children drowned in the dam.
Residents have been calling for help from the county government for the dam to be fenced citing that many people have become so much ignorant despite having posts showing that not even fishing but one caught trespassing should be arrested and heavy law taken on him or her.
Residents say that they will still keep on pressuring relevant authorities so that the dam is fenced in order to avoid more deaths resulting from drowning in the dam.
The body of the deceased was picked by Kathiani police officers and taken to Kathiani level four hospital mortuary as investigations kick off on what might have caused the drowning.
